Since complaining is a natural human trait and there is no cure for it. I believe complaining too much is a waste of energy.  We have to complain. We need to complain. As I said, it’s a natural human trait. We don’t always get results from complaining. Complaining means that it’s someone else’s need to fix the problem. Not us. Something went wrong on your end. Not ours. When it is not our fault to fix the problem, the ones in charge need to fix the problem.

There is a difference between complaining and talking about issues that concern us. When we talk about it or address it wisely, we may get more results. What I did here is change the term from complaining to addressing the  issue.

I am not the one to complain when live goes awry. I learned to resort to another plan when this happens. I believe the problem is for me to resolve it, and it’s not for anyone else to resolve it. I may seek counsel, but I know the answers may not be tolerable. Seeking counsel may be the first step. Otherwise, I will make my own decisions. I am always a person of action, whether it be for financial or other related issues.

Personally. One needs to seek out a solution to a problem. Since it is a natural trait to be angry when things go awry in our lives, addressing or acknowledging that there is a problem first, then seek the solution afterward. Sometimes, the problem is not for someone else to fix but for ourselves. I believe this is the true solution to any problems not fixable by others….must be dealt with by ourselves. Since no one can totally make us happy. Relying on complaining all the time, it’s just going to always be a major issue year after year with no relief in sight.
